billing issues with ondansetron (Zofran, etc) Rxs
We're getting questions about billing issues with ondansetron (Zofran, etc) Rxs.
This anti-nausea drug used to be considered a big gun...for nausea due to chemo or after surgery. But now that the tabs are generic and less expensive, older meds are falling out of favor.
More ondansetron is being used in adults AND kids...especially since promethazine (Phenergan, etc) is contraindicated in kids under 2.
